In this video, i have clearly shown the steps required to calculate spi using precintcon package in rstudio. I know there is a spi library but i dont know how should i format the data in order to use it. We are proud to be able to list the following 40 free and open source projects as being associated with spi. The national drought resilience partnership ndrp comprises seven federal agencies which work collaboratively to support state, tribal, local, and private sector approaches to managing drought risks. Simply fill in your actual cost, your planned value for a particular period or cumulative for the entire project. This app note contains a ccode tutorial to program the device and also ccode that may be used in a microcontroller to control the part via a bitbanged spi interface. Im pleased to see that the spi api uses a class and a static instance, so it should be possible for me to derive a software spi subclass from it and use instances of that anywhere that the hardware spi could be used. They help you analyze the efficiency of schedule performance and cost performance of the project.
Available as a cloudbased and onpremises solution, ftmaintenance. Project managers rely on several statistical measures to determine how well a project is progressing, and whether it will be completed on time and under budget. I have used various programs for computing spi in my. Ccode tutorial for using the spi interface on the max7456 on. Most users apply spi using monthly datasets, but the computer programs have the flexibility to produce results when using daily and weekly. An example of comparision of spi values appendix i shows that the differencies betwen calculated values are negligible. How to calculate spei and spi indices using spei package in r. The result of research and work done in 1992 at colorado state university, united states, by mckee et al. One unique feature is that the spi can be used to monitor. Contribute to majenkolibrariessoftspi development by creating an account on github. Like variances, indexes also let you analyze the health of the project. How to calculate standardized precipitation index spi using. Ad converters, da converters, max7219, ltc1290, etc.
Smartplant instrumentationintools spi online training. Spigen is a fully customizable spi generator software package, which can easily adapt to a wide variety of spi protocol specifications. Looking for online definition of spi or what spi stands for. Standardized precipitation index spi ncar climate data guide. It helps in accessing and updating the instruments used for different tasks and ensures that the consistency. To conclude the example, the spi for the first quarter is about 0. After already mentioned adaptations, full harmonization was achieved with the methodology proposed by ears within the dmcsee. Im pleased to see that the spi api uses a class and a static instance, so it should be possible for me to derive a software spi subclass from it and use instances of that anywhere that the. The result of research and work done in 1992 at colorado state university, united.
Standardized precipitation index user guide wmo library. Does anyone know how to calculate spi either with the function or by fitting the distribution. All of the necessary files are included in the download zip file. Any microcontrollers generalpurposeio pins can serve as spi pins. Drought characterization using standard precipitation index. It equals the earned value divided by the planned value, or ev divided by pv. Can anyone recommend a standard precipitation index spi computer program that is easy to use.
Spi global delivers an effective data intelligence experience with software and service that can improve workflow, engagement, and overall content design. Two of the more notable statistical measures are the cost performance index or cpi ratio and schedule performance index or spi ratio. Standardized precipitation index spi the standardized precipitation index spi is a widely used index to characterize meteorological drought on a range of timescales. Arduino serial peripheral interface tutorialspoint. Schedule performance index spi and cost performance index cpi are earned value management evm measures for project schedule and cost efficiency in project management, and. Ftmaintenance is a robust and easy to use computerized maintenance management system cmms built by fastrak softworks. Aug 20, 2017 schedule performance index spi and cost performance index cpi are earned value management evm measures for project schedule and cost efficiency in project management, and used to assess the magnitude of variation from the established schedule and cost baselines. The mikroc pro for pic provides routines for implementing software spi communication. A serial peripheral interface spi bus is a system for serial communication, which uses up to four conductors, commonly three. One conductor is used for data receiving, one for data sending, one for. Standardized precipitation index spi integrated drought. Package spi february 20, 2015 type package title compute spi index version 1.
Spi flash is very common, and by using a test clip, spidriver makes it convenient to read and write spi flash incircuit. Introduction this application note provides to customers c and assembler program examples for spi. Background drought is an insidious natural hazard that results from lower levels of precipitations than what is considered normal. Is there software for calculation of spei drought index. The software acts as a single instrumentation source that is used in the engineering, procurement, and. When configured as a master, the spi interface has no automatic control of the ss line.
However it seems suspect that software spi input could work very well due to a lack of a hardware input buffer. This software is actually a comprehensive and userfriendly software that you can easily calculate every indices 18 indices that you want. The software acts as a single instrumentation source that is used in the engineering, procurement, and construction epc projects. The spi generator application serves to generate spi standard precipitation index data. Smartplant instrumentation is a product introduced by intergraph. The mikroc pro for avr provides routines for implementing software spi communication. Trusted end node security tens technology is developed and managed by the air force research laboratory afrl information directorate. Can anyone recommend a standard precipitation index spi. Extensible device programmer a microcontroller programmer with support for additional digital ios, spi channels and other peripherals. Microcontrollers without hardware support for spi also can communicate with spi devices, because it is feasible to perform a bitbanging, an allsoftware port implementation. From page 3 of the help file basicspiprograminformation. Whether you need to compute the cost performance index cpi, the schedule performance index spi, the cost variance cv or schedule variance sv for your project, selfstudy or pmp exam preparation.
Spigen v7 can be installed on any windows 7, windows 8, or windows 10 based operating system, and it uses the usb port of a computer to interface with. Spi associated projects software in the public interest. Spi is listed in the worlds largest and most authoritative dictionary database of abbreviations and acronyms the free dictionary. The standardized precipitation index spi is a widely used index to characterize meteorological drought on a range of timescales. This project will give you the opportunity not only to program a mcu but also to testcalibrate your final design. Ch341a is the usb interface chip capable of i2c, spi and serial communication. Of course, spidriver also works perfectly with the gameduino series of graphic touch screens. In this video, i have briefly explained how to characterize historically occurred droughts in a station level using the most commonly used index standard precipitation index spi. Schedule performance index spi and cost performance. When this is done, writing a byte to the spi data register starts the spi clock generator, and the hardware shifts the eight bits into the slave. These routines are hardware independent and can be used with any mcu. The standardized precipitation index spi is a probability ie.
From page 3 of the help file basic spi program information. Check out the correlation between api functions and bus signal sampled with a logic analyzer. To complete its initial offer, the company moved closer in 2002 to the canadian group 2020 technologies, a vendor of sales support software for the. The outcome of their work was first presented at the 8th conference on applied climatology, held in january 1993. Feb 12, 2018 in this video, i have briefly explained how to characterize historically occurred droughts in a station level using the most commonly used index standard precipitation index spi. But im still not quite clear what is the best way to implement the software spi. These examples are developped for the different configuration modes of this feature. When this phenomenon extends over a season or a longer period of time, precipitation is insufficient to meet the demands of human activities and the environment.
The national drought resilience partnership ndrp comprises seven federal agencies which work collaboratively to support state, tribal, local, and private sector approaches to managing drought risks and impacts. However it seems suspect that software spi input could work very well due to a lack. Today we are going to discuss schedule performance index spi and cost performance index cpi. After already mentioned adaptations, full harmonization was achieved with the methodology proposed. Drought characterization using standard precipitation index spi. Standardized precipitation index this map shows the standardized precipitation index spi for multiple monthly accumulation periods for the globe.
Standardized precipitation index spi ncar climate data. Kleist and in 1993, is based only on precipitation. One unique feature is that the spi can be used to monitor conditions on a variety of time scales. This must be handled by user software before communication can start. Calculator for costschedule performance index cpispi. Drought characterization using standard precipitation. Dec 17, 2017 ch341a is the usb interface chip capable of i2c, spi and serial communication. The max7456 onscreen display osd has an spi compatible control interface. Standalone spi programming interface software the spipgm37.
The spi generator application serves to generate spi standard precipitation index data and illustrate how to interact with the spi dll dynamically linked library. Microcontrollers without hardware support for spi also can communicate with spi devices, because it is feasible to per. This program began as the antitamper software protection initiative in 2001 with its flagship products lightweight portable security and encryption wizard. Early in a project the spi may not look so great, but the closer we get to the end of the project. The calculator will determine the cost variance cv, the schedule variance sv, the cost performance index cpi and the schedule performance index spi incl. Spidriver is a natural fit for driving, testing, and evaluating different displays. The baseline can be the previous update and still be valid in. How to call exe program and input parameters using r. These examples are developped for the different configuration modes of. Spi software was founded in 1992 in rodez, aveyron, by thierry racinais and jeanmarc lacombe, to bring new management solutions to the furniture industry, in a rapidly evolving it environment. This app note contains a ccode tutorial to program the device and also ccode that may be used in a microcontroller to. It is an alternative to the more complicated physically based palmer severe drought index psdi which uses a simple water balance model.
This software calculates spi standardized precipitation index, di deciles index, pn percent of normal index, rai rainfall anomaly index, edi effective. This blog post is the fourth blog post in a series of seven on earned value management and project forecasting. Early in a project the spi may not look so great, but the closer we get to the end of the project the spi has to improve if we have any chance of finishing on schedule. A software for calculating rainbased drought indices. A new version of the program has been tested and released as of 1272018. Ccode tutorial for using the spi interface on the max7456. The underlying library appears to support spi input as well and this can easily be enabled by the developer. Aug 19, 2014 softwares for the spi calculation are available for different categories of users, and they may be found at. Standardized precipitation index how is standardized. Schedule performance index spi and cost performance index. Sci package is a free extension to the r language that efficiently calculates standardized climate indices, including the standardized precipitation index spi.
1260 374 611 140 214 1498 979 926 1545 1060 1480 990 1591 1349 418 765 687 1090 491 1043 643 782 154 1122 915 1180 1125 763 826 635 1253 86 690 1043 978 898 1071